linuxnmcli命令配置wifi
-
配置WiFi网络的常用命令是nmcli,nmcli是NetworkManager的命令行接口工具,它提供了一种简单且快捷的方式来管理网络连接。
要配置WiFi网络,首先需要打开终端窗口,然后使用以下命令:
1. 查看可用的WiFi网络:
nmcli dev wifi这将列出附近可用的WiFi网络,包括它们的SSID(网络名称),MODE(模式),CHAN(信道)和SIGNAL(信号强度)。
2. 连接到一个WiFi网络:
nmcli dev wifi connect SSID password PASSWORD其中,SSID是要连接的WiFi网络的名称,PASSWORD是连接密码。如果网络不需要密码,则不需要添加password参数。
3. 断开WiFi连接:
nmcli dev disconnect iface wlan0这将断开当前连接的WiFi网络。请注意,wlan0是你的无线网络接口的名称,你需要根据你的系统配置进行替换。
4. 配置静态IP地址:
nmcli con mod SSID ipv4.address IP_ADDRESS/NETMASK这将为指定的WiFi连接配置静态IP地址。请将SSID替换为你的WiFi网络名称,IP_ADDRESS和NETMASK替换为你想要配置的IP地址和子网掩码。
5. 查看当前网络连接状态:
nmcli con show这将显示当前激活的网络连接的状态,包括网络接口的名称,连接ID,设备类型和IP地址。
这些是一些常用的nmcli命令,可以用来配置和管理WiFi网络连接。使用这些命令前,请确保你有管理员权限,并根据你的系统配置进行相应的调整。
2年前 -
配置wifi网络连接是在Linux中使用nmcli命令非常方便的方法。nmcli是NetworkManager的命令行工具,可以用于管理网络连接。以下是使用nmcli命令配置wifi网络连接的步骤。
1. 检查网络设备:在终端窗口中输入以下命令,列出所有的网络设备。
“`
nmcli device
“`2. 启用无线设备:如果无线设备处于禁用状态,可以使用以下命令启用无线设备。
“`
nmcli radio wifi on
“`3. 扫描可用的wifi网络:使用以下命令扫描可用的wifi网络。
“`
nmcli device wifi rescan
“`4. 列出扫描到的wifi网络:使用以下命令列出扫描到的wifi网络。
“`
nmcli device wifi list
“`5. 连接到wifi网络:选择要连接的wifi网络并使用以下命令连接。
“`
nmcli device wifi connectpassword “`
其中是要连接的wifi网络的名称, 是wifi密码。 6. 验证连接状态:使用以下命令验证wifi网络连接状态。
“`
nmcli connection show
“`7. 断开wifi网络连接:如果需要断开当前的wifi网络连接,使用以下命令。
“`
nmcli connection down
“`
其中是要断开的连接名称。 8. 删除wifi网络连接:如果需要删除已保存的wifi网络连接,使用以下命令。
“`
nmcli connection delete
“`
其中是要删除的连接名称。 通过以上步骤,您可以使用nmcli命令方便地配置和管理wifi网络连接。请确保在执行命令之前具有适当的访问权限,以便成功执行命令。
2年前 -
一、安装NetworkManager和nmcli
在Linux系统中,使用nmcli命令来配置Wi-Fi是比较常用的方法。首先需要确保系统中安装了NetworkManager和nmcli。1.1 Ubuntu/Debian系统
在Ubuntu/Debian系统中,可以使用以下命令安装NetworkManager和nmcli:
sudo apt-get install network-manager
1.2 CentOS/RHEL系统
在CentOS/RHEL系统中,可以使用以下命令安装NetworkManager和nmcli:
sudo yum install NetworkManager
二、nmcli命令配置Wi-Fi
以下是使用nmcli命令配置Wi-Fi的一些常用操作流程。2.1 扫描可用的Wi-Fi网络
使用以下命令扫描可用的Wi-Fi网络:
nmcli device wifi list
2.2 连接Wi-Fi网络
使用以下命令连接到特定的Wi-Fi网络:
nmcli device wifi connect SSID password PASSWORD
其中,SSID是Wi-Fi网络的名称,PASSWORD是Wi-Fi网络的密码。
2.3 断开Wi-Fi连接
使用以下命令断开当前连接的Wi-Fi网络:
nmcli device disconnect wlan0
其中,wlan0是Wi-Fi网络的接口名称,可以使用以下命令查看接口名称:
nmcli device
2.4 查看Wi-Fi连接信息
使用以下命令查看当前Wi-Fi连接的详细信息:
nmcli device show wlan0
其中,wlan0是Wi-Fi网络的接口名称。
2.5 配置静态IP
使用以下命令配置Wi-Fi网络的静态IP:
nmcli con modify WLAN_CON ipv4.method manual ipv4.address IP_ADDRESS/24 ipv4.gateway GATEWAY ipv4.dns DNS_SERVER
其中,WLAN_CON是Wi-Fi网络连接的名称,IP_ADDRESS是静态IP地址,GATEWAY是网关地址,DNS_SERVER是DNS服务器地址。
2.6 删除Wi-Fi网络连接
使用以下命令删除Wi-Fi网络连接:
nmcli con delete WLAN_CON
其中,WLAN_CON是要删除的Wi-Fi网络连接的名称。
2.7 保存Wi-Fi网络连接配置
使用以下命令保存Wi-Fi网络连接的配置:
nmcli con add type wifi con-name WLAN_CON ifname wlan0 ssid SSID
其中,WLAN_CON是要保存的Wi-Fi网络连接的名称,wlan0是Wi-Fi网络的接口名称,SSID是Wi-Fi网络的名称。
三、总结
通过上述操作流程,可以使用nmcli命令配置Wi-Fi网络连接。可以根据实际需求,选择相应的操作命令来完成Wi-Fi的配置,如扫描可用的Wi-Fi网络、连接到特定的Wi-Fi网络、断开Wi-Fi连接、查看Wi-Fi连接信息、配置静态IP、删除Wi-Fi网络连接以及保存Wi-Fi网络连接配置等。使用nmcli命令进行Wi-Fi配置,可以方便快捷地进行网络操作,并且不需要图形界面的支持,适用于使用纯命令行界面的Linux系统。2年前